man there is a lot of stuff going on in this jeep. Help me out?Repositioned GMRS radio, thanks to the help of forum members.
The now super-popular Midland MXT275. Used to be under the driver's seat, but I moved it to under the glove box in the passenger-side footwell.
Couple of guys here gave me the knowledge needed to tap electricity in series with my cb radio, so both can run off of Aux 3. No longer taking up a 12V plug, and wiring is much cleaner.
Added a mic extension, and it is pretty unobtrusive now, just sitting next to me.
